2.12.2 Limitations
Motor control operation is exclusive with LCD glass module, Quad-SPI Flash memory
device, audio codec, potentiometer, LDR, smartcard, LED1 drive and the use of sigma-delta
modulators.
2.13 CAN
The STM32L476G-EVAL board supports one CAN2.0A/B channel compliant with CAN
specification. The CN5 9-pole male connector of DE-9M type is available as CAN interface.
A 3.3 V CAN transceiver is fitted between the CN5 connector and the CAN controller port of
STM32L476ZGT6.
The JP4 jumper allows selecting one of high-speed, standby and slope control modes of the
CAN transceiver. The JP6 jumper can fit a CAN termination resistor in.
